New Jersey 2024-2025 Regular Session

New Jersey Assembly Bill A1702

Introduced
1/9/24  

Caption

Requires continuing care retirement community agreements to require refund of refundable entrance fees within one year.

Impact

The legislation impacts state law by establishing clear timeframes for refunding entrance fees, which are often points of contention in existing agreements. This change will streamline the process and is expected to enhance protections for residents, thereby potentially reducing disputes between residents and facility providers. The implications of this bill could also influence how agreements are drafted in the future, necessitating a more transparent and accessible understanding for residents.

Summary

Assembly Bill A1702 seeks to amend existing legislation regarding continuing care retirement community agreements in New Jersey. The bill specifically mandates that any refundable entrance fee owed to retiring residents must be repaid within one year after the resident departs from the community. This new requirement aims to improve the financial security of residents, ensuring that they can obtain refunds in a more timely manner, rather than waiting for an indefinite period dependent on the resale of their former unit.
